Frommer's Review
This is the largest and best hotel in town. The central wing was built in 1860 in anticipation of a visit from Empress Eugénie. Alas, Eugénie, finding she was comfortable in the nearby resort of Vichy, canceled her visit. The hotel added two additional wings in 1870. It has a cordial staff and well-maintained, conservatively furnished rooms, most with both tub and shower.
